What is Paymentology? — China User Guide
If you're in China and looking for prepaid cards & card issuing, this guide explains what to check before considering Paymentology. Paymentology is a cloud-native card issuing and processing platform built for banks, fintechs, and enterprises. Trusted since 2008, it enables organisations to launch and manage Visa and Mastercard card programs at scale — from consumer debit and prepaid cards to corporate expense cards and virtual cards.
What Paymentology Offers
Full-Stack Card Issuing
Issue Visa and Mastercard debit, prepaid, credit, and virtual cards under your brand.
Cloud-Native Platform
Built on modern cloud infrastructure for speed, scale, and 99.99% uptime.
Global Reach
Deploy card programs across emerging and established markets worldwide.
White-Label
Fully branded card programs with your logo, design, and customer experience.
API-First
Deep REST API for seamless integration with your core banking or fintech stack.
Real-Time Management
Full portal to issue, manage, and monitor all cards and transactions in real time.
Paymentology Pros & Cons
Our honest assessment for China users
✓Pros
- ✓Trusted by banks and fintechs globally since 2008
- ✓Both Visa and Mastercard certified for maximum reach
- ✓Cloud-native — fast deployment and elastic scaling
- ✓White-label — fully branded card programs
- ✓Suitable for consumer, corporate, and prepaid card programs
–Cons
- –B2B platform only — not a consumer product
- –Enterprise pricing — best suited for established issuers
